Video: Hvorfor er parameteriserte søk trygge?
2024 Forfatter: Lynn Donovan | [email protected]. Sist endret: 2023-12-15 23:51
Parameteriserte søk gjør riktig erstatning av argumenter før du kjører SQL spørsmål . Det fjerner fullstendig muligheten for "skitne" input som endrer betydningen av din spørsmål . Det vil si at hvis inngangen inneholder SQL, kan den ikke bli en del av det som utføres fordi SQL-en aldri blir injisert i den resulterende setningen.
Ved siden av dette, hva betyr parameteriserte spørringer?
EN parameterisert spørring (også kjent som en forberedt uttalelse) er en midler av å forhåndskompilere en SQL uttalelse slik at alt du trenger å levere er "parametrene" (tenk "variabler") som må settes inn i setningen for at den skal utføres. Det brukes ofte som en midler av å forebygge SQL injeksjonsangrep.
For det andre, hvordan bidrar parameteriserte spørringer til å beskytte mot SQL-injeksjon? Parameteriserte søk gjør det riktig erstatning av argumenter før du kjører SQL-spørring . Det fjerner fullstendig muligheten for "skitne" input som endrer betydningen av din spørsmål . Det vil si hvis inngangen inneholder SQL , kan det ikke bli en del av det som utføres fordi SQL blir aldri injisert i den resulterende uttalelsen.
Er da parameteriserte spørringer sikre fra SQL-injeksjon?
Enhver dynamikk SQL-spørring dannet ved hjelp av ugyldige brukerinndata er sårbare for SQL-injeksjon . Noen metoder utviklere tyr til for å forhindre SQL-injeksjon er parameteriserte spørringer eller lagrede prosedyrer. EN parameterisert spørring Er mest sikre imot SQL-injeksjon angrep.
Hva er hensikten med en parameterspørring?
EN parameterspørring er en av de enkleste og mest nyttige avanserte forespørsler du kan lage. Den lar deg lage en spørsmål som enkelt kan oppdateres for å gjenspeile et nytt søkeord. Når du åpner en parameterspørring , vil Access be deg om et søkeord og deretter vise deg spørsmål resultater som gjenspeiler søket ditt.
Anbefalt:
Er lineært søk det samme som sekvensielt søk?
Klasse: Søkealgoritme
Er SharkBite-beslag trygge?
Fakta: Entreprenører som bruker SharkBite synes det er en pålitelig og sikker løsning i skjulte rom, inkludert bak veggen og under jorden. For eksempel brukte Clint McCannon, eier av Cannon Plumbing, SharkBite PEX og EvoPEX for å gjenopprette et helt hjem, uten bekymring for mislykkede beslag eller lekkasjer
Er karttråd trygge?
1. Oversikt. Kart er naturligvis en av de mest utbredte stilene til Java-samlinger. Og, viktigere, HashMap er ikke en trådsikker implementering, mens Hashtable gir trådsikkerhet ved å synkronisere operasjoner
Er e-signaturer trygge?
«eIDAS-forordningen», som trådte i kraft 1. juli 2016, sikrer at elektroniske signaturer er juridisk bindende. Denne EU-forordningen betyr at ethvert elektronisk dokument du sender mellom to EU-land er trygt, lovlig og regulert
Hva er bredde først søk og dybde først søk?
BFS står for Breadth First Search. DFS står for Depth First Search. 2. BFS (Bredth First Search) bruker Queue-datastruktur for å finne den korteste veien. BFS kan brukes til å finne en enkelt kildes korteste vei i en uvektet graf, fordi i BFS når vi et toppunkt med minimum antall kanter fra et kildepunkt